Comprehending Parrot Species

Before delving into the acquiring process, it's crucial to comprehend the various species of parrots offered and their particular needs. Below is a table describing a few popular parrot species, their sizes, typical lifespans, and key characteristics.

TypesSizeAverage LifespanKey Characteristics
Budgerigar7-10 inches5-10 yearsFriendly, social, singing
Cockatiel12-14 inches10-15 yearsMild, affectionate, good whistlers
African Grey12-14 inches40-60 yearsExtremely intelligent, exceptional talkers
Amazon Parrot10-20 inches25-50 yearsSpirited, outbound, can be loud
Macaw20-40 inches30-50 yearsLarge, colorful, extremely social
Lovebird5-7 inches10-15 yearsAffectionate, spirited, can be territorial

Understanding these attributes will assist potential owners pick a species that fits their lifestyle and home.

Pre-Purchase Considerations

  1. Research study and Education: Before making any commitments, prospective parrot owners must participate Graupapagei In Not extensive research study. Discover about numerous species, their characters, and care requirements.

  2. Time Commitment: Parrots are extremely social creatures that require significant time and interaction from their owners. Guarantee that you have enough time to dedicate to your brand-new family pet-- most types require a minimum of 2-3 hours of social interaction daily.

  3. Expense of Ownership: Owning a parrot can be expensive. Potential owners must consider the following costs:

    • Initial purchase rate
    • Food and supplements
    • Cage and accessories
    • Veterinary care and grooming
    • Toys and enrichment materials

    The following table provides an approximated breakdown of initial costs associated with purchasing a parrot:

    ItemEstimated Cost
    Purchase Price₤ 50 - ₤ 3000 (species-dependent)
    Cage₤ 100 - ₤ 600
    Food and Supplies₤ 20 - ₤ 50/month
    Veterinary Check-up₤ 50 - ₤ 200/year
    Toys/Enrichment₤ 15 - ₤ 30/month
  4. Space Requirements: Ensure that you have adequate living space for the size of the parrot you plan to adopt. Bigger birds will need more space for their cages and play areas.

  5. Allergies and Health Concerns: Check for allergic reactions or breathing problems amongst household members that may be intensified by bird dander or dust.

What to Look for When Buying a Parrot

When purchasing a parrot, you ought to take note of a number of critical factors:

  • Health Indicators: Look for signs of good health such as tidy feathers, bright eyes, and active habits. Avoid birds that appear lethargic, have ruffled feathers, or program signs of distress.

  • Socialization: Parrots that have been handled routinely tend to be more social and easier to train. Ask the seller about the bird's socialization history.

  • Diet plan: Ensure that the seller provides correct dietary information. A healthy parrot should be eating a well balanced diet plan that consists of pellets, fresh fruits, and vegetables.

  • Age: Younger birds are frequently much easier to train and bond with but require more time and patience.
